  • The Trades Union Congress (TUC) is the coordinating organization of British trade unions. Founded in 1868, today the majority of independent British trade unions (59 in 2008) are affiliated with it and its authority largely stems from the fact that unlike in many other countries, it is the sole national interunion forum.
